About the job
Introduction
A leading international teaching and research institution, UNIL has nearly 5,000 staff members and 17,000 students, distributed between the Dorigny campus and the CHUV and Epalinges sites. As an employer, it promotes excellence, recognition of individuals, and responsibility.
Presentation
To complete its Logistics team, the Building and Works Service is looking for a Cleaning Group Leader.
Job-related information
Start date: immediately or to be agreed
Contract duration: indefinite
Activity rate: 100%
Workplace: Lausanne
Your activities
In your activities, you will be required to:
- Lead the Unibat Cleaning group staff by organizing the tasks of cleaning and hygiene agents.
- Manage any conflicts and promote communication within the teams.
- Manage the cleaning of UNIL buildings and coordinate the execution of tasks. Ensure the safety of interventions.
- Negotiate external facility management service contracts and monitor the services.
- Ensure the administrative management of the Unibat cleaning group.
Your profile
To complete our team, we are looking for a person with the following profile:
- Federal Certificate of Cleaning Services Manager / Higher diploma in Facility Management or equivalent training.
- Training in personnel management.
- 7 years of proven professional experience in cleaning and Facility Management.
- 5 years of experience in managing staff.
- Sense of organization and priorities, decisiveness, and ability to act.
- Ability to recognize and manage conflict situations within teams.
